Tyson Fury, the British heavyweight boxing champion, has announced his return to the ring with a highly anticipated fight scheduled for summer 2026. The news comes after months of speculation about whether Fury would retire or continue his career. The announcement has sparked widespread excitement among boxing fans, particularly in the United States, where Fury has a massive following.
The fight, which will take place in Las Vegas, is expected to draw global attention. Fury’s opponent has yet to be confirmed, but rumors suggest it could be a rematch with Oleksandr Usyk or a showdown with Anthony Joshua. Both matchups would be major events in the boxing world, potentially reshaping the heavyweight division.
Fury’s decision to return to boxing is significant given his previous hints at retirement. In 2025, he hinted that he might step away from the sport after a series of high-profile victories. However, the allure of competition and the opportunity to cement his legacy appear to have drawn him back. “I’m not done yet,” Fury said in a statement released earlier today. “There’s still more to achieve, and I want to give the fans what they deserve.”
